More Nonsense Limerick 22 Poem Rhyme Scheme and Analysis

Rhyme Scheme: AABBA

There was an old man of Three BridgesA
Whose mind was distracted by midgesA
He sate on a wheelB
Eating underdone vealB
Which relieved that old man of Three BridgesA

Edward Lear
